What a day in the office might look like

In the morning, you have a quick look at the overnight ETL summary to make sure that the product teams will get the most recent and fault-free data. During a daily stand-up you discuss the progress on the week's priorities. You sync with them and chat about ingesting data generated by a new feature on our website. Next, you move on to building a Looker dashboard to expose data from new KPIs to our product teams- let's experiment a bit here and provide data using few different visualisations and data presentation methods, the most important objective is to allow them to explore data as seamlessly as possible. After lunch and few intensive table tennis games, now it's a good moment to think about how to validate data from the new feature - the nature of ETL or complex SQL calculations is that they like to lose some data points - but you're here to understand and prevent such situations. At the end of the day, you analyse how good the prices from a potential new inventory partner are compared to our existing partners as we want to work only with the partners that deliver the best prices to our customers.
